I bought my E46 M3 three years ago after selling my UK Turbo.

Smooth power delivery, gorgeous exhaust sound, comfortable quiet interior, heated electric leather seats, superb build quality and looks stunning from any angle.

There can be issues with the rear subframe, Vanos and the SMG pump is expensive to replace so I'd do my homework before buying.

I miss the Subaru burble but the M3 is a brilliant all round package.

A lot of new cars are being stolen thru the OBD port,
On the VAG sites one of the first mods is to remove the 15 second delay in the siren going off once activated, to limit the free time the scumbags get once they have opened your door and are trying to steal your car.
